* Jim Meyering wrote on Fri, Aug 01, 2008 at 11:11:37AM CEST:
> Ralf Wildenhues <address@hidden> wrote:
> > Jeph Cowan <jeph <at> ucar.edu> writes:
> >> > Making all in man
> >> >         cd .. && make  am--refresh
> >> > make: 1254-002 Cannot find a rule to create target \.x from dependencies.
> >> > Stop.
> >> > make: 1254-004 The error code from the last command is 1.
> >
> > Try using GNU make instead of the native one.
> > The  $(NO_INSTALL_PROGS_DEFAULT:%=%.x)  construct in man/Makefile.am

> I wondered about that, but that use is only
> in the definition of EXTRA_DIST:
> 
>   EXTRA_DIST = $(man_aux) $(NO_INSTALL_PROGS_DEFAULT:%=%.x) help2man
> 
> which is used only via "distdir".

Yeah, and GNU make failed as well for Jeph.

For me, both makes work, at least in this directory,
so I cannot reproduce the issue here.  It could help
if Jeph showed the generated man/Makefile, or inspected
it himself for weird stuff.  Please gzip large files
you send, thanks.
